hosts
n. countable A2 Elementary US //ˈhoʊsts// UK //hˈəʊsts// hosts
n. people who have guests over to their home or organize an event. They make sure everyone feels welcome and has what they need.
n. persons who receive or entertain guests, or an organization that provides the facilities for an event. Often used in contrast with 'guests'.
The hosts greet every person at the door with a drink.
Our hosts provided a wonderful dinner and even offered us a room for the night when it started raining.
While the city council acted as the official hosts for the international summit, the actual logistics were managed by a private firm specializing in high-security diplomatic events.
Usage
The plural form of 'host'; can refer to individuals, organizations, or even countries in an international context.
